Overnight Oats

Overnight oats are a popular breakfast option, and for a good reason. They are quick and easy to prepare, require no cooking, and can be customized to suit individual preferences. To make overnight oats, combine rolled oats, milk or yogurt, and your choice of fruits, nuts, and seeds in a jar or bowl. Cover and refrigerate overnight. In the morning, you’ll have a delicious and nutritious breakfast ready to eat.

Smoothies

Smoothies are an excellent breakfast option for those who are short on time. They are easy to prepare, require minimal cleanup, and can be customized to suit individual preferences. To make a smoothie, blend together your favorite fruits, vegetables, and liquids such as milk or yogurt. You can also add protein powder, nuts, or seeds for extra nutrition.

Egg Muffins

Egg muffins are a great option for a protein-packed breakfast that can be prepared in advance. To make egg muffins, whisk eggs with your choice of vegetables and meat, such as spinach, tomatoes, bacon, or ham. Pour the mixture into muffin cups and bake for 15-20 minutes. You can also make a large batch and freeze them for later.

Avocado Toast

Avocado toast is a quick and easy breakfast option that is both healthy and delicious. Toast a slice of bread, mash an avocado, and spread it on top of the toast. Add a sprinkle of salt, pepper, and your choice of toppings, such as sliced tomatoes, a fried egg, or feta cheese.

Greek Yogurt with Fruits and Nuts

Greek yogurt is an excellent source of protein and can be paired with fruits and nuts for a quick and healthy breakfast. Simply top a bowl of Greek yogurt with your choice of fruits, such as berries or bananas, and nuts, such as almonds or walnuts. You can also add a drizzle of honey or maple syrup for sweetness.
